  1. China Box Office Weekly (5.21~5.27) Report

    Firedeep, May 27th 19:30pm (GMT+8) updates:

    Men in Black 3 Knocks The Avengers Down, Setting New 3-days Opening Record

    Sony and Will Smith's sci-fi comedy tentpole Men In Black 3 blowed into China theatres Thursday midnight. And after a strong 3M+ yuan midnight performance and an average Friday matinee shows, MIB3 started to pick up with evening. Overally, it collected about 40M yuan on Friday (7th biggest OD, Thursday midnight included), followed by an excellent 65M yuan Saturday (#4 biggest Saturday, only after TF3 112M, Titanic 3D 107M and TA 66M). It also holds well on Sunday (estimated at 50M yuan, also #4 biggest). All after all, the Will Smith film grossed about 155M yuan via its 3 days opening, which means it has officially overtaken the 3-days opening week record from the hand of Pirates of the Caribbean: On Stranger Tides (145M yuan, $22M), which was also the May opening record in China. The Johnny Depp movie opened last May 20th. Debuting very close to our early prediction, MIB3 once again proved the Super Star power of Will Smith. Noting the movie received an average 8.5 rating on Mtime.com and barely no major competition until Madagascar 3 (June 8th), we can expect some solid legs. That is to say, 500M yuan ($80M) total is right in the range, which should comfortably win it a place on the yearly top 10 chart.

    Losing most of its 3D screens to MIB3, Marvel's the Avengers down about 60% from last week to an estimated 50M yuan ($8M). The super big action flick now stands at about 510M yuan ($81M)after 4 weekends' ran. Movie is looking for a 550M yuan ($87M) end.

    Weekly (5.21~5.27) Box Office top 5:
    1. Men in Black 3 155M yuan ($24.5M) New total: 155M yuan ($24.5M) [10th biggest all time opening]
    2. Marvel's The Avengers 50M yuan -60% ($8M) total: 510M yuan ($80.8M)
    3. The Three Musketeers 7.5M yuan -70% ($1.18M) total: 32.5M yuan ($5.15M)
    4. The Grey 9.6M yuan -40% ($1.5M) total: 25.6M yuan ($4.05M)
    5. Titanic 3D 4.0M yuan -60% ($0.63M) total: 975M yuan ($154.5M)

  2. MIB3 will do just fine at the box office. It's already huge in Russia and is predicted to open huge in China (it will make more money during the weekend than Hancock did the entire time it was screened in cinemas). European predictions are weak but if you look at the enire prediction list you'll see that the other films are about to drop 70-80% from the last week numers. It's the weather factor nothing else. If it won't make nice money in Europe this weekend it will next one. US box office: until I see some verified numbers for Saturday then I'll say if it indeed undeperformed or not. Until then it's really hard to say. I feel like MIB3 is not that type of film you are so keen to see right away at a midnight screening or at first day of the holiday weekend. Pople already know the characters and the story so they might just go see it later on (Saturday, Sunday, Monday). I see no reason why it would be huge in some countries and really weak in others. We have solid reviews, there is a lot of publicity, I constantly see it trending on twitter/yahoo etc. and there is Will. Don't worry. It will definitely not flop.

  3. Saw it today at the first screening of the day (lol don't judge me, I was waiting 3,5 years for a new Will Smith movie and I wasn't going to wait any longer). I saw it in 3D IMAX. Even though it was shot in 2D and then converted, the opening scene (when Boris The Animal aka "Just Boris" lol, you'll get it .. escapes form prison) and the time jump scene look amazing in 3D. I had doubts if I wanted to see in in 3D but it was worth it even just for these two scenes. Will and Tommy were great (we already know the characters so don't expect anything knew to see although there is an emotional suprise at the end that involves both of them) but Josh Brolin absolutely nailed this role. What I love about all 3 MIBs is the stuff in the background that you miss when you watch it for the first time and you slowly discover later on so I'll defenately go and see it again. Look out for lil Frank The Pug references in the film (in J's apartment and at the poster in the background in 1969 when the cops stop J's car). Freaking hilarious! Roger Ebert called it the best film out of the 3. I think he was either high when he was writing that or he's just too old to remember how incredible the first MIB was but I do say it's a great film worth your time and money. Go see it!
    My favourite lil line in the film was "Mr. President drank my milk" (you'll get it...freaking hilarious).

  4. Tommy Lee Jones wants to know about Moscow kiss

    NEW YORK (AP) — Will Smith may not want to talk about what happened last week in Moscow, but Tommy Lee Jones sure does.
    The actors met on the black carpet at the premiere of "Men in Black 3" Wednesday night, with Jones twice asking Smith, "How's life in Moscow?"
    Representatives from Sony Pictures and Smith's publicity team repeatedly told members of the media the star wouldn't be talking about the incident, but someone forgot to tell Jones.
    A Ukrainian reporter tried to kiss Smith on May 18 at the Moscow premiere of the comedy. Smith pushed him away and slapped him with the back of his hand.
    Wednesday night, Smith laughed off Jones' remarks, hugging his co-star and calling him "silly." He told Jones what happened in Moscow was "so sad."
    As they broke their hug, Jones pretended to slap Smith as they turned to talk to separate reporters.
    The rest of the event was a love fest for Josh Brolin, whose portrayal of a younger Agent K was deemed Oscar worthy.
    "If Agent K were a real-life person and Josh Brolin gave the portrayal of Agent K that he gave in this movie, he'd be nominated for an Academy Award," said Smith. "It's like people just aren't even going to recognize the level and quality of the acting that he had to do, you know, being this young Tommy Lee Jones. It's just, it's brilliant."
    Brolin said he never asked Jones for advice, but watched almost all his old movies and the original 'Men in Black' "probably 50 times."
    "I practiced, I talked to myself, I do all the things that makes my family think I'm absolutely insane, but that's my job, you know?" said Brolin.
    "Men in Black 3" opens Friday in U.S. and U.K. theaters.
